FIGURE 2. a–c in Generic classification for the Gasteruptiinae (Hymenoptera: Gasteruptiidae) based on a cladistic analysis, with the description of two new Neotropical genera and the revalidation of Plutofoenus Kieffer

FIGURE 2. a–c: Gasteruption bispinosum, delimitation of the measurements and some characters of cladistic analysis. a: lateral view; b: head in dorsal view; c: propleuron in ventral view; d: Gasteruption nasutum, left hind tarsus. Measurements: Head: i: head length; ii: eye length; iii: malar space height; iv: distance between posterior ocellus and occipital margin (dorsal view); v: distance between posterior ocelli (dorsal view); vi: scape length; vii: pedicel length; viii: first flagellomere length; ix: second flagellomere length; Mesosoma: x: propleuron length; xi: propleuron width (ventral view); xii: mesosoma length (excluding propleuron); xiii: mesosoma height (distance between metasoma insertion and base of middle coxa); xiv: pronotum length (distance between anterior margin of pronotum and tegula); xv: distance between anterior margin of pronotum and metasoma insertion; xvi: hind coxa length; xvii: hind coxa width; xviii: hind femur length; xix: hind tibia length; xx: hind tibia width; xxi: hind first tarsomere length; Metasoma: xxii: metasoma length; xxiii: ovipositor sheath length; xxiv: body length (measurements i+x+xv+xxii). The following ratios were used in the species descriptions: xxiv/xxiii, i/ii, ii/iii, iv/v, viii/vi, viii/vii, viii/ix, xii/xiii, x/xi, x/xiv; xvi/xvii, xix/xx, xix/xviii, xix/xxi, xxii/xii, and xxiii/xxii. Arabic numbers indicate characters and respective synapomorphic states (within brackets).
